The CMS Risk-Based Survey (QSO-26-14-NH): 11 Qualification Gates, 5 Disqualifiers, and a New Public High-Performer Signal
CMS memorandum QSO-26-14-NH creates a streamlined Risk-Based Survey for high-performing nursing homes beginning September 8, 2026. The full 11 qualification gates, the 5 interim disqualifiers that remove eligibility before the surveyor arrives, the new Care Compare high-performer icon, and why only 12.01% of 14,682 modeled facilities qualify.
